答:MySQL數據庫是一種常用的關系型數據庫,但是在長時間運行后,數據庫中的數據量會不斷增加,導致數據庫運行效率降低。因此,清空MySQL表數據是一個必要的操作,可以讓數據庫更加高效運行。下面是清空MySQL表數據的方法:
1.使用TRUNCATE語句
TRUNCATE語句是一條快速清空表數據的語句,它會刪除表中所有數據并重置自增列。它比DELETE語句更快,因為它不會記錄刪除的行,而是直接刪除整個表。執行TRUNCATE語句的語法如下:
2.使用DELETE語句
DELETE語句是刪除表數據的另一種方法,它可以刪除指定條件的數據。與TRUNCATE語句不同,DELETE語句會記錄刪除的行,因此它比TRUNCATE語句慢。執行DELETE語句的語法如下:
3.使用DROP語句
DROP語句是刪除整個表的語句,它會刪除表及其所有數據和索引。執行DROP語句的語法如下:
需要注意的是,執行DROP語句后,表及其數據和索引將無法恢復,因此在執行DROP語句前應謹慎考慮。
清空MySQL表數據是一項重要的操作,可以讓數據庫更加高效運行。TRUNCATE語句是最快的清空表數據的方法,而DELETE語句可以刪除指定條件的數據。DROP語句可以刪除整個表及其數據和索引,但需要謹慎使用。